Keras creator François Chollet pushes back on the claim that JAX lacks pretrained models: with the JAX backend, all Keras models run as native JAX functions, giving JAX users access to thousands of pretrained Keras 3 models.

In the thread he adds that ZeroModels ships pretrained weights for 100+ model families in Keras 3, runnable on any backend; combined with KerasHub, the coverage of foundation models is extensive. He encourages JAX users to try it.
